How can a Sunridge Electric inspection help with damaged conduit from desert soil movement?
Our electric inspections specifically check for signs of conduit damage caused by the shifting desert soil common in Tempe. We examine the integrity of the conduit protecting your wiring, looking for cracks, breaks, or exposed wires that could lead to short circuits, outages, or fire hazards. We'll identify the problem and recommend a durable, code-compliant repair to protect your home.
What do you check for regarding electrical meter overheating during an inspection?
During our electrical inspection in Tempe, we carefully evaluate your electrical meter and its connections for signs of overheating. This includes checking for discoloration, melted components, or loose terminals that can cause arcing under our high temperatures. We ensure the meter base and service panel are properly sized and ventilated to handle the load and prevent a dangerous failure.
As a Tempe homeowner, how often should I get an electrical inspection?
We recommend a professional electrical inspection at least every 10 years for older homes, or before a major renovation or appliance upgrade. Given our local issues like soil movement and extreme heat, more frequent checks (every 5-7 years) can be a wise preventative measure to catch conduit damage or meter issues before they cause a costly problem.
